Antonio Scarfo

Visionary, determined, extroverted and self-taught, Antonio starts painting on cloth and garments at 14. He starts working at his uncle’s couture tailor’s shop in Padua and gradually assimilates and masters various techniques to create handmade coats and jackets. After his artistic studies, he attends the Institute of Fashion and design Marangoni, and while he studies he starts working for some important fashion maisons and also takes part in famous world-wide and European contests in Tokyo, Paris and Barcelona. He wins the XV NOVEL PRIZE FOR FASHION, Gremio de las Industrias de la Confección de Barcelona, Spain, 1989 and is one of the finalists at the VI ONWARD NEW DESIGNER FASHION GRAND PRIX, Onward Kashiyama Co. Ltd , Tokyo, Japan, 1990. In 1990, he wins the contest Borse Europèenne de la Création in Paris granted by the Variance Group and also wins the “XI ONWARD NEW DESIGNER FASHION GRAND PRIX” an award granted for excellence in the “men’s wear category”, Onward Kashiyama Co., Ltd, Tokyo 1994.
He makes Haute Couture garments for the exhibition “L’abito oltre la moda“ held at Ca’ Foscari, Venice.
 He is a fashion designer and makes RTW collections, designs women’s and men’s beachwear for a well-known Italian company. In 1995, he presents his first collection, which he self-finances, a women’s capsule RTW Luxury collection produced in Italy and distributed in Japan by Ichida Co., Ltd until 1998. He also collaborates with Japanese firms by whom he is commissioned prêt-à-porter collections, sweaters, footwear, bags and company uniforms. In 1999, he obtains a position as product manager in the company Staff International S.p.A. in Noventa Vicentina and is in charge of style design, fabric research and co-ordination of men’s and women’s RTW collections for the brand New York Industries. In 2001, he creates his first knitwear collection produced by a small couture firm in Vicenza. He patents a genial round beach towel, a multi-functional round-shaped beach towel, manufactured by Itochu Corporation, using cotton and an anti-bacterial fibre known as chitosan obtained from the exoskeleton of an ocean crab used, above all, in the field of surgery. With great enthusiasm for the project, the firm Warner Bros. Entertainment Italy grants him the rights to make some samples bearing the Batman logo. In 2007, he returns to Japan, where he undertakes a project with a well-known knitwear company for a luxury hand-knitted mini collection with inlaid work using precious natural fibres such as  cashmere, qiviuk, guanaco, silk, etc..
